English: Virgin Mary altar in northeast corner of St. Leonard's Catholic Church in Madison, Nebraska. The church was designed in Romanesque Revival style by architect Jacob M. Nachtigall, and built in 1913. With its rectory and a garage, it is listed in the National Register of Historic Places. The statue of Our Lady of Guadalupe at lower left is a relatively recent addition, and not part of the original church furnishings.
